Postcards from the Dead by Laura Childs

New Orleans is in the throes of another fantastic Mardi Gras celebration when the party gets crashed by a murderer...

Kimber Breeze of KBEZ-TV is broadcasting live from a hotel balcony in the French Quarter, interviewing locals and capturing the spectacle in the streets. But as Carmela Bertrand, owner of Memory Mine scrapbooking shop, waits to be interviewed next, someone sneaks onto the balcony and strangles Kimber with a cord, leaving her body dangling above the parade.

Soon after the murder, Carmela begins receiving strange postcards at her shop-signed by the late reporter. Now she and her friend Ava must risk their own necks to find out who's posing as a ghost and expose a killer...

Laura Childs is the author of the Tea Shop Mysteries, the Cackleberry Club Mysteries, and the Scrapbooking Mysteries, which have all been New York Times bestsellers. She is an avid tea drinker, scrapbooker, and dog lover, and she and her professor husband, Dr. Bob, travel to China and Japan frequently. She was a Clio Award-winning advertisement writer and the head of her own marketing agency in the past.
